Output 5100ad30ed60b1b706dbdfafd3f84fde7ece72e2a16d61e33a8ee80336bc90c3:7

value
454534843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e0adfb1d2b4926697f9993aaf046952badf3963 OP_EQUAL
address
34RsDpkHo28xNFAMJEueTGKgLR4JTkeC6X
transaction
5100ad30ed60b1b706dbdfafd3f84fde7ece72e2a16d61e33a8ee80336bc90c3
confirmations
171542
spent
true